Advanced PWRs (APWRs) and related safety considerations

The idea to improve the fuel utilization in LWRs by increasing the conversion ratio to a value near to one. Led to a core with a tight triangular lattice with MOX fuel in modern PWR designs. One of the main problems is to verify that the usual PWR safety criteria are kept valid in this tight lattice PWR concept (APWR). This paper describes the main characteristics of such an APWR, then deals with the calculational procedures and nuclear data sensitivities. A comparison with experiments will show the present day capabilities in calculating the nuclear characteristics of such a tight lattice advanced PWR. (orig./DG)
